hi this is to the @davomrmac well if you upgrade the memory does it void your warrenty? cause your technicly "tampering" with it cause it will save me a lot of money if it doesent void the warrenty? please reply soon ?
TheBondiBoi 1 year ago
@TheBondiBoi No, memory is a user accessible part and thus you do not void the warranty. However, if your Mac Mini then goes wrong, the memory you installed is not covered and if you physically broke the memory slots or poked the circuit board or something like that, they would refuse to fix it under warranty.
